Here’s our first look at the track list for THE LION KING (2019) original motion picture soundtrack!

Interesting notes: Song 14 is TBA. After a lot of back-and-forth rumors, the inclusion of “Be Prepared” is confirmed, though the stipulation “(2019 Version),” seems to imply some sort of significant deviation from the original. The Broadway production gets a nod with the inclusion of “He Lives in You.” There’s a new Elton John/Tim Rice original song, “Never Too Late.”
